A publisher's actions have raised concerns about freedom of the press. The case involves a reporter who lost their job after being involved with a trade union. A private prosecution was launched by the former reporter, who also holds a leadership role in a journalists' association.

The court's decision included a conviction for deterring the reporter from taking a union role, but the publisher was acquitted of a related charge. Further details about the case and its implications are available from the source, including the court's ruling and the reporter's circumstances.
